Update: Rogers Hit by Tornado According to Nat'l. Weather Service

By: Liz Hogan
Updated: October 14, 2012
According to the National Weather Service, it appears a tornado touched down in Rogers Saturday night at around 9:37.

However, no tornado warning was issued by the National Weather Service before the storm hit.

No injuries were reported.

The Rogers Fire Department said several buildings were damaged in the 600-700 block of S. 52nd Street.

Firefighters said the buildings were still structurally sound, however there was significant damage to the roofs and exteriors.

The department is asking people to stay away from the area until it is cleaned up.

Also, there are reports of downed trees in the Garfield area near the intersection of Highways 62 East and 72.
